šŸš€ Airdrop Launch Recap

Binance announced Spark (SPK) as its 23rd HODLer Airdrop, rewarding users who staked BNB via Simple Earn or On‑Chain Yields between June 10–13, 2025 .

A total of 200 million SPK (2% of the 10 billion max supply) was allocated for this airdrop. Uptake snapshots were taken hourly; tokens were deposited to users’ Spot accounts about 1 hour before the June 17 listing .

SPK debuted on Binance Spot on June 17 at 09:00 UTC, with trading pairs including USDT, USDC, BNB, FDUSD & TRY .

šŸ“‰ Price & Market Performance

After the launch, SPK experienced a sharp sell-off, with prices dropping:

**~54%** decline to ~$0.0577 within 24 hours .

Other sources note a 70%+ crash from peak levels, dipping near ~$0.05 amid heavy airdrop-fueled selling .

The decline is widely attributed to massive supply influx of ~200–300 million tokens hitting the market, overwhelming early buyers .

Low liquidity on order books amplified volatility as many recipients quickly offloaded tokens .
